Railway crossing guard apologises to victims over deadly crash

Makkasan police today asked the Criminal Court to remand the train driver and a railway crossing guard on charges of causing death and serious injury through negligence after a train crashed into a passenger bus on Saturday, killing eight people and injuring many others.

Meanwhile, the State Railway of Thailand is considering suspending the train driver from duty after reports emerged that narcotics were found in his system.

Sayomporn, the driver, and Uthen, the crossing guard, were seen being transported to court in a police wagon.

Before the two men were taken into custody, the driver declined to speak to reporters, while Uthen apologised to the families of the victims.

The driver of the passenger bus, who suffered severe injuries and burns, remains in hospital. Blood tests found no narcotics in his system.

Police said no charges have yet been filed against the bus driver because investigators must wait until his condition improves and he is able to give a statement before proceeding with questioning or legal action.

Police had earlier taken both the train driver and the crossing guard to the Police Hospital for physical and drug tests. Test results allegedly showed that Sayomporn had narcotics in his system, while the crossing guard tested negative.

Meanwhile, Anan Phonimdang, acting governor of the State Railway of Thailand, said data from the train’s data recorder, or black box, showed that the train was travelling at an average speed of 34 kilometres per hour and that the emergency brakes were applied about 100 metres before the collision with the bus.

He stressed that if crossing barriers are not fully lowered, train drivers are required to slow down and rely on illuminated and hand signals from the crossing guard instead of the automatic warning system.

He also said it was irregular for the train driver not to be wearing a uniform while on duty, and that matter is also under investigation.
